PDA

View Full Version : سوال: سلکت اطلاعات یک جدول بوسیله InStr



asp2.net
دوشنبه 16 مرداد 1391, 11:25 صبح
من سلکت بصورت زیر زدم


SELECT ID, number, Fname, Lname FROM Tble WHERE InStr(number,2) <> 0

می خواهم در جدول Tble رکورد هاییکه داخل فیلد Number آنها عدد 2 باشد را نشون بده نمیدونم چرا ارور میگیره .ممنون میشم کمک کنید

meisam12
دوشنبه 16 مرداد 1391, 15:59 عصر
سلام دوست عزیز
شما نمی توانید توابع را در شروط بنویسید توابع باید در قسمت select نوشته شود. شما باید از کوئری تودرتو بنویسید مثلاً :

SELECT COUNT(*) as PointedPostCount FROM posts WHERE
users_id = 2 AND id IN(SELECT misc_id FROM UserPoints WHERE PointType_id = 2)


من سلکت بصورت زیر زدم


SELECT ID, number, Fname, Lname FROM Tble WHERE InStr(number,2) <> 0

می خواهم در جدول Tble رکورد هاییکه داخل فیلد Number آنها عدد 2 باشد را نشون بده نمیدونم چرا ارور میگیره .ممنون میشم کمک کنید